Course Content

• Introduction to Nanotechnology for Energy Transition
• Market Research Fundamentals and Techniques
• Nanotechnology Materials for Energy Storage (Batteries, Fuel Cells)
• Renewable Energy Technologies and Nanotechnology Applications (Solar, Wind)
• Nanotechnology in Energy Efficiency and Conservation
• Nanomaterial Characterization and Analysis Techniques
• Policy and Regulatory Landscape of Nanotechnology in Energy
• Commercialization Strategies for Nanotechnology Energy Products
• Case Studies: Successful Nanotechnology Energy Market Entries
• Data Analysis and Report Writing for Nanotechnology Market Research

Career path

Career Role Description
Nanotechnology Energy Research Scientist (UK) Conducts research and development in advanced energy storage and conversion technologies utilizing nanomaterials. Focuses on improving efficiency and sustainability of renewable energy sources.
Nanomaterials Engineer - Energy Applications Designs, develops, and tests nanomaterials for various energy applications including solar cells, fuel cells, and batteries. Essential role in improving performance and longevity.
Energy Transition Consultant - Nanotechnology Expertise Advises businesses and organizations on integrating nanotechnology solutions into their energy strategies. Strong knowledge of energy markets and policy is crucial.
Nanotechnology Process Engineer (Renewable Energy) Optimizes manufacturing processes for nanomaterials used in renewable energy technologies. Focuses on scalability and cost-effectiveness.
